Iconic luxury hotels and lodges: from Helsinki to Finnish Lapland
Finland’s luxury hotels and lodges are as diverse as its landscapes, ranging from historic city landmarks to remote wilderness retreats. In Helsinki, Hotel Kämp stands as a symbol of sophistication, offering guests refined accommodation and impeccable service. The Waldorf Astoria Helsinki elevates the urban luxury experience, featuring opulent rooms and a tranquil spa in the heart of the city.
Venturing north, Finnish Lapland reveals a world of arctic wonders. The arctic treehouse hotel in Rovaniemi is celebrated for its innovative design, with suites perched above the forest canopy, granting unobstructed views of the northern lights. Javri Lodge and Beana Laponia are renowned for their intimate atmosphere and personalized service, making them ideal for couples seeking a romantic escape or families desiring privacy and comfort.
For those drawn to the wilderness, Hotel Iso-Syöte and Wilderness Hotel Nangu offer immersive stays surrounded by nature. These lodges provide access to winter activities such as snowshoeing, ice fishing, and reindeer sleigh rides, ensuring that every moment is filled with adventure and relaxation. Unparalleled arctic experiences: activities and adventures for every season
Luxury weekend breaks in Finland are defined by a wealth of arctic activities that cater to every taste and season. In winter, the pursuit of the northern lights becomes a nightly ritual, with hotels and lodges offering guided excursions and private viewing decks. The thrill of a reindeer sleigh ride or a snowmobile safari through the snowy wilderness adds a sense of adventure to the serene landscape.
Spring and autumn bring opportunities for hiking, berry picking, and exploring the vibrant colors of Finnish Lakeland. The summer months are marked by the midnight sun, allowing guests to enjoy extended daylight for lake cruises, fishing, and outdoor dining. Many luxury lodges, such as those near Lake Inari, feature private hot tubs and saunas, blending traditional Finnish wellness with modern comfort.
Travel specialists ensure that each stay is tailored to individual preferences, from arranging exclusive wilderness tours to organizing culinary experiences that showcase local flavors. For those interested in unique accommodations, the Arctic SnowHotel offers a once-in-a-lifetime stay in a structure made entirely of ice and snow. Seasonal highlights: when to plan your luxury weekend break in Finland
The timing of your luxury weekend break in Finland can greatly influence the experiences available. Winter is synonymous with the magic of Lapland, where the northern lights dance across the sky and the landscape transforms into a snowy wonderland. Activities such as dog sledding, ice fishing, and reindeer sleigh rides are at their peak, with luxury hotels offering cozy retreats after a day of adventure.
Spring introduces milder weather and blooming landscapes, ideal for exploring Finnish Lakeland or embarking on wilderness hikes. Summer brings the phenomenon of the midnight sun, allowing for extended outdoor activities and lakefront relaxation. Autumn is a season of vibrant foliage and harvest festivals, providing a picturesque backdrop for luxury stays in both urban and rural settings.

Frequently asked questions about luxury weekend breaks in Finland
What is the best time to visit Finland for a luxury weekend break?
The best time depends on your interests: winter for snow activities and Northern Lights, summer for outdoor festivals and the midnight sun.
Are there luxury accommodations outside of Helsinki?
Yes, cities like Porvoo, Rovaniemi, and Kuusamo offer luxury accommodations with unique experiences.
What unique luxury experiences are available in Finland?
Staying in glass igloos to view the Northern Lights, visiting snow hotels, and enjoying private sauna experiences are some unique luxury offerings.
